Web2 dec. 2024 · A magnetic field surrounds any electric charge in motion. The magnetic field is continuous and invisible, but its strength and orientation may be represented by magnetic field lines. Ideally, magnetic field lines or magnetic flux lines show the strength and orientation of a magnetic field. WebThe magnetic field made by a current in a straight wire curls around the wire in a ring.
